Account Manager
I spoke with HR for a vetting call. They asked about my day-to-day and said my qualifications were a great match. They said they'd connect me with the hiring manager. It was a nice call, and I thought things were going well, but then I was ghosted. I followed up a few times but never heard back, and I didn't get any notification that the job was filled.
- Can you describe your typical daily responsibilities?
- Do you have experience with specific platforms or processes like X?

Account Manager
It was a quick and efficient interview process. I applied online and got a call for a phone screen right away. The only delay was when I had to chase my HR contact between the phone and in-person interviews. After that, I had a few quick 30-minute interviews with hiring managers for the team. I got the offer the next week and accepted.
- What is your biggest pet peeve when managing someone?
